Xkcd graphs gnuplot download

This means youre free to copy and share these comics but not to sell them. Here says the same as you said you have, install gnuplotx11. Gnuplot is a free, opensource and crossplatform graphing utility capable of drawing 2d, 3d, histograms and many other types of graphs. Using gnuplot to sketch graphs high point university. Data plot basics in all the previous sections, we used the builtin functions of gnuplot, but you can also plot extrernal data files. Also, if you want to have the font match above, be sure to download and install the humor sans font on your system. Plotting data like measurement results is probably the most used method of plotting in gnuplot. It generates and runs gnuplot scripts in graphical user interface mode. Matplotlib also provides a couple of convenience functions for modifying rc. Previously i had manually created excel based graphs, but i knew i wanted to generate some gnuplot graphs and.

Gnuplot download apk, deb, eopkg, rpm, tgz, txz, xz. Download latest gnuplot and extract it in the folder you want to install in. Yet another route is to download a precompiled bundle of packages put. A famous scientific plotting package, features include 2d and 3d plotting, a huge number of output formats, interactive input or scriptdriven options, and a large set of scripted examples. Creating a filled stack graph in gnuplot newspaint. To create a grid of plots, you can just do set multiplot layout 2,2 for a 2 by 2 grid. Customizing matplotlib with style sheets and rcparams matplotlib. In interactive gnuplot, it will give you a prompt asking for stdin. I was recently made aware of this forum post which referenced this blog article and shows a modernised and improved way of drawing a stack graph as of gnuplot. The code below attempts to apply the xkcd style to a variety of plots and charts. A portable, multiplatform, commandline driven graphing utility. Installing and starting gnuplot gnuplot is a free, commanddriven, interactive, function and data plotting. Gnuplot can be used either interactively by starting the gnuplot program with the command gnuplot or else it can be used in batch mode executing commands to create graphs. Table of contents 1 installing gnuplot 2 sample data files 3 starting gnuplot 4 simple plotting 5 titles, labels, legend, arrows 6 multiple curves on one plot 7 multiple graphs multiplot 8.

Wed 10 july 20 one of the most consistently popular posts on this blog has been my xkcdify post, where i followed in the footsteps of others to. How to generate graphs with gnuplot network development team. Gnuplot has hundreds of command and argument combinations that can be used to produce grids, borders, variable line widths, line colors, and line styles. Gnuplot is a portable commandline driven graphing utility for linux, os2, ms windows, osx, vms, and many other platforms. Download gnuplot packages for alpine, alt linux, arch linux, centos, debian, fedora, freebsd, kaos, mageia, netbsd, openmandriva, opensuse, pclinuxos, slackware. Of course, then you can tweak the position and size of each. For matplotlib to recognize it, you may have to remove the font cache, found on your system at.

The worst are graphs with qualitative, vaguelytitled axes and very little actual. The program gnuplot is a free utility available on our unix systems and can be very valuable for generating graphs in two or three. Contribute to rfonseca xkcdgnuplot development by creating an account on github. Contribute to rfonsecaxkcdgnuplot development by creating an account on github. Visualize your data with gnuplot advanced graphs and dataplotting mastery at your disposal level. But in this case we need a data file and some commands to. Serious programming small courses mark galassis bitbucket. This work is licensed under a creative commons attributionnoncommercial 2. This is a wrapper to gnuplot which lets you create 2d and 3d plots. I still cant use gnuplot without a bottle of valium. The idea is to first apply cartoonlike styles to the graphics objects thick lines. Firstly, gnuplot is able to run a list of commands from a script. A lot of the information we collect consists of time series data. Note that i had a few issues with loading the humor sans font and manually downloaded it to.

Instead we will use the program wget to download it automatically5. With gnuplot you can use top and bottom axes, and left and right axes separately. How to plot to multiple windows in gnuplot code yarns. Every invocation of the plot command redraws the contents of this single qt window. There is even an option available to make xkcdlike, penandinkstyle graphs. Maybe trying to do a reconfiguration of the package. Multiplot placing graphs next to each other gnuplotting.

It was written as a frontend application to gnuplot for hasslefree generation of graphs. Plotting data from a file with gnuplot this is a brief introduction by example to using the gnuplot plotting program to make xy plots of data from a. You can also save the graphs to a variety of image formats, including png, svg, jpeg and eps. How to plot graph from a text file values using gnuplot. After installing all these, it is safer to throw away gnuplot source folders from your machine. In contrast with the standalone gnuplot, matplotlib is a python library.

How to make gnuplot create graphs in the style of xkcd. If gnuplot is not already installed on your machine, either ask your system administrator to install it, or follow the download. For example, you have the following forrmatted data saved as test01. Hash characters are used in gnuplot files, while lonely double quotes are used in xgraph files. Gnuplot is used by other projects as a graphing engine. The following commands display a graph of the sin function using a standard terminal. It sometimes happens that one wants to put several graphs in one plot. The problem with the above example is that youre reading two instances of stdin which means that after you give it an end to. As the defaults y2 axis is the same as the y left axis. I have been using gnuplot for some 10 years by now, and during this time, i have become quite fond of it. Multiplot placing graphs next to each other october 27th, 2010 11 comments if we have more than one graph that should be displayed in a figure, the multiplot command is the one to use in gnuplot. Gnuplot is a software for plotting 2d or 3d graph in command line mode.

During the janet carrrier ethernet trial we we took part in, i needed to plot some data. I liked the idea that one neednt see the data file in order to. Using gnuplot to sketch graphs introduction gnuplot is a powerful, opensource graphing tool that can be used to plot functions and data as well as. The mplot3d toolkit see getting started and 3d plotting has support for simple 3d graphs including surface, wireframe, scatter, and bar charts.

On my ubuntu, gnuplot plots into a qt window terminal type qt by default. Threedimensional plots with gnuplot this is a brief introduction by example to making plots of threedimensional 3d surfaces and data with the gnuplot plotting program. Some users are uncomfortable to remember command sets which must be exactly entered. Using gnuplot to graph house temperatures south west. Primary download site on sourceforge git repository. A library of c functions that allow data to be plotted in gnuplot using the pipe interface. To invoke online help, enter help at the unix prompt.

747 296 1489 1382 851 51 775 721 71 1460 1227 1027 37 881 211 42 1386 677 1526 1460 956 1118 666 380 75 289 126 318 4 690 696 795 461 365 618 1279 932